Ingredients:
• 1 litre -milk
• 1/2 tin – milkmaid
• 1 cup -sugar
• 1/2 cup -badam Pista blended to a coarse paste
• 1tbsp – Corn flour powder
• 1 -string of Saffron
• 1 spoon – powdered Cardamom
Method:
- Boil the milk and reduce to half the quantity.
- Then add sugar to it and stir well.
- Now add the milkmaid to the mixture and stir well.
- In a cup, mix corn flour with plain cold milk and mix well.
- Add this mixture to the milk and keep stirring.
- Now add the paste of dry fruits (to make a paste, soak badam and pista in warm water for 20 mins. Peel the skin and blend it into a coarse mixture).
- Finally, add the powdered cardamoms and a string of saffron and keep stirring.
- Keep stirring the mixture and you will notice that slowly it will start to thickening.
- Cool it and freeze in refrigerator for 2 to 3 hours.
- This can be served in small earthen pots.
